County Commissioners Approve TRG Services Bid for Highway Garage Vehicle Storage Building
The St. Joseph County Board of Commissioners convened on September 16, 2025, to discuss several key projects, including the approval of a significant construction contract and property appraisals aimed at addressing local flooding issues.

The meeting highlighted the completion of Phase 1 of the highway garage vehicle storage building project, which was largely finished last year. The board received ten bids for the next phase and recommended awarding the contract to TRG Services, the lowest bidder, for a total of $3,736,729.11. This phase includes the construction of an additional vehicle preparation area, which will enhance the facility's operational capacity. The bids were reported to be below the engineer's estimate, indicating a favorable outcome for the county.

In addition to the construction project, the board discussed the need for professional appraisals of a property located at 16812 Edinburgh Lane. The property has been experiencing flooding issues due to runoff from the surrounding area, and the board is exploring the possibility of purchasing the property as a potential solution. The appraisals will help determine the financial feasibility of acquiring the property compared to other remediation options, which have been deemed not cost-effective.
